Easy, open access to services:
Users can access servics without having to take out a subscription. Minitel is an easy-
to-use, dedicated, and inexpensive terminal for mass distribution.
|
 |
Centralized invoicing and collection are handled by France Telecom and not by the
service providers. The charges appear on the regular telephone bill as "minitel use"
with no reference whatsoever as to what specific service was used. This protects the
anonymity of the users, that it does not require passwords or payments in advance and
allows service providers to minimize management costs and concentrate on the job of
creating services.
|
 |
Terminal design revolutionary for the time, consisting of a screen and alphanumeric
keyboard that are cheap to produce and very easy to use.
|
 |
Implementation of a key service, the electronic directory, which satisfies an obvious
requirement of telephone users. It played a crucial role in familiarizing users with
screen-keyboard techniques and helping service providers design their own services.
|
 |
A clearly defined partnership with service providers, based on an appropriate
separate of roles and giving them the editorial freedom they need to develop new
services, all within a flexible legal framework developed on a gradual basis by the
industry. In addition, identification of needs, joint analysis and experimentation have
allowed extension of the functions provided on the network and in the terminals.
